This was my favorite book in the Windy City series. Seriously Rio is just the quintessential love sick guy who owns his mistakes and does everything in his power to earn the love of his life back. 

I think the pacing and flashbacks were purposefully and perfectly placed where information wasn’t overloaded. Which can be difficult in stories like these.

This story was sweet but also pretty sad and heavy. Definitely not as lighthearted and fun as the previous books. 

As with many other second chance romances, there was a ton of emotional baggage, poor communication, and people wasting precious time for absolutely no reason.

The finale! I love Rio and I love second chance so this was guaranteed to be a highly rated book for me. I thought there were parts that felt a bit drawn out, or pauses in the momentum of the story that left me a bit concerned it wasn’t going to land as a 5 star read but in the end I think the story was great. The miscommunication and the back and forth along the past memories for rio and Hallie were sweet and romantic. I wanted more spice for sureeeee from them but as it’s the end of the series it was great to be around the crew.
